Jose Mourinho: I knew that this Man United star would be a very important player for us

Manchester United have made some colossal signings down the years, and when Jose Mourinho was named manager, we all expected that to continue. over the summer, the gaffer made huge moves to bring in Paul Pogba and Zlatan Ibrahimovic, with the latter making a real impact of late.

The 35-year-old Swede has been in a rich vein of form, and is finding the back of the net at real key moments – take this weekend for instance. Manchester United were drawing as the game was approaching the final fifteen minutes, and Ibra scored a wonderful goal on the back of an excellent Paul Pogba pass to put United in front.

Now Jose Mourinho has had his say on the situation, and claimed that he always knew Zlatan Ibrahimovic would be a massive player for Manchester United.

‘I don’t know the number of goals [he has scored], I don’t know. I knew that he would be a very important player for us. I knew that for sure.’ The Daily Mail quote Jose Mourinho as saying.
